Thanks a lot! I think you forgot the actual patch, but I reconstructed it from your comments. It's now committed to CVS.
/Bo On Fri, 2004-02-13 at 14:26, Stefan Behlert wrote: > Moin, > > a small patch for the src-folder: > > A few warnings deleted, headerfiles included, unused variables removed. > A few major bugs fixed: > syncengine.c line 354: The ',' looks like a typo, I assume '&&' is the correct. > Otherwise the comment for the function is plainly wrong. > > syncengine.c line 447: gpointer sync_main(gpointer data) doesn't return a > value. It looks to me that sync_main is only used to create the > threads, and the return-value is never evaluated (I might be wrong > here, please correct me if so), therefore I added a 'return NULL' at > the end of the function. I'm not content with that return-value, > because it is used as return in an error-case in this function, too, > but I'm not sure what makes the most sense to return. > > sync_vtype.c line 314 and 536: parentheses added to make parsing of && and || > clear for the compiler. Please review if the behaviour is now the > intended one. My tests say so, but I might be wrong :) > > sync_vtype.c line 216: alarmaction might be used without initialization. I > heavily changed the order of the code and the if-clauses in the > function, please have a close look at it. > The function sync_vtype_convert() is way too big in my eyes, but that's > another story :) > > gui.c line 1325: parentheses problem if you use '&'. I'm not quite sure here, > but the '&' should be '&&', shouldn't they? I changed both [ok, now the > parentheses aren't needed, but for readability...]} > > callback.s line 39: gboolean on_syncpairwin_delete_event has no return value.
